The points (-1, 5) and (7, r) lie on a line with slope 5/4<br> Find the missing coordinate r.
Zanzabum

Answer:

15

Step-by-step explanation:

7-(-1) is 8

8 divided by 4 (x or “run” of slope) is two

Two times five (y/rise of slope) is ten

5 (from original point -1,5) plus 10 is 15

(7,15)
